Plant Engineer- All levels

SUMMARY

The Senior Engineer position assumes full responsibility for the development, implementation and administration of assigned programs in the area of engineering operations technical and maintenance support. Essential responsibilities for this position include providing support for operations and maintenance personnel, developing and implementing assigned programs, reviewing performance of systems and components and recommending improvements, and serving as an advocate for improving overall plant performance, and reliability.

EDUCATION

  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, preferably in Mechanical Engineering. (Required)
  • Master’s degree in a technical discipline, preferably in Mathematics, Physical Science, or Engineering Technology is the equivalent of 1 year experience. (Preferred)

EXPERIENCE

Senior- 5 + years engineering experience (2 years should be nuclear related). Advanced technical degree equivalent to 2 years’ experience. (Required)

Staff- 8 + years engineering experience (2 years should be nuclear related). Advanced technical degree equivalent to 2 years’ experience. (Required)

Consult SE- 10 + years engineering experience (2 years should be nuclear related). Advanced technical degree equivalent to 2 years’ experience. (Required)

LICENSE/CERTIFICATIONS

  • There is no Certification or Licensure Listed

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ES ENGINEER

Plant Engineering (Rapid Response)

Responsible for design, research, maintaining documentation and reliability/obsolescence improvement.

Provide guidance/assistance for complex troubleshooting of maintenance activities.

Collaborate with Purchasing, Maintenance, Operations and Systems/Design Engineering.

ENGINEERING INVESTIGATION AND CORRECTIVE ACTION

Prepares/reviews engineering evaluations for plant repairs/rework and conditions.

Prepares/reviews non-conforming or degraded component dispositions. Evaluates the extent of the condition and its effect on the component's ability to perform the required design function, including complex issues. Evaluations for significant condition reports in support of apparent or root cause investigations and recommendations for corrective actions

Prepares/reviews/approves engineering documentation (e.g.: specifications, analysis, drawings, evaluations, Design Change Packages, fault-trees, Plan-of-Action etc.).

Reviews and evaluates vendor and industry documentation and event reports for relevant application to STP, and identify appropriate corrective actions.

ENGINEERING OPERATIONS COORDINATION

Manages the interface with other departments and regulatory agencies by leading meetings and discussions to provide specific information and analysis to questions/problems.

Performs duties of the Section Supervisor as delegated

Provides Management level reports on specific tasks

Prepares/reviews Operability reviews of station problems/events; evaluate regulatory requirements for operability and submit written recommendations to Operations

Provides mentoring and training to co-workers.

OTHER RESPONSIBILITIES

Accept ERO position as needed.

Accept outage position as needed.

SPECIAL SKILLS, KNOWLEDGE AND QUALIFICATIONS

Ability to obtain and maintain unescorted access

Strong written and verbal communications skills required

Ability to work independently and interface with all levels of personnel required

Knowledge of design, operations, maintenance, and testing, preferably nuclear power (Preferred but not required for entry level engineer/specialist)

Ability to read and interpret engineering documents and drawings

Ability to use a personal computer and up-to-date software.

WORKING CONDITIONS

Overtime and alternate work schedules as needed.

Subject to callouts twenty-four hours per day seven days per week

Periodic, frequent field inspections in a plant environment and in all kinds of weather conditions.

May require working outdoors and at night.
